Job Summary
Provide day-to-day operational support for Windows or Linux system infrastructure. Responsible for performing a variety of tasks requiring highly competent and current technical problem solving skills, a solid understanding of the network operating systems, and strong understanding of LAN/WAN networking. Works with minimal supervision on projects of moderate to high complexity. Actively mentor, lead, and assist in the utilization of student employees and more junior administrators. Collaborates with IT leadership and internal IT customers to define future requirements and roadmap.

What Your Key Responsibilities Will Be
- Develop plans, schedules, and requirements for deployment of systems.
- Deploy and maintain systems for inventory, provisioning, and patch management of the environment. Assist in administration and support as necessary.
- Configure, consult and test Windows or Linux based software packages and operating systems.
- Determine and schedule OS patches and upgrades on a regular basis. Ensure execution and correct operation. Devise administrative tools and utilities. Configure/add new services as necessary.
- Configure, administer and support shared storage (NAS, NFS, CIFS) systems.
- Manage, research, and resolve complex end-user escalation incidents.
- Interact and be the last stop for issues and questions from our University and Laboratory personnel to coordinate system events with end users.
- Work as part of a senior team to solve Tier 2 items and be conduit for issues between Tier1 and Tier2 teams.
- Help to define and employ best-practices to insure ongoing supportability of system infrastructure.
- Review and solve issues involving system performance, configuration, restoration, applications and software tools.
- Actively participate in defining and documenting critical IT processes and standard procedures.
- Take on and lead new projects and initiatives as required by the business and leadership.
- Responsibilities may sometimes require working evenings and weekends.

What We Require
- Bachelor's degree and at least 5 year's system administration experience.
- Experience with bare metal systems/servers building and preparation.
- Maintain a mindset of continuous improvement, in terms of efficiency of support. processes, internal customer satisfaction and the application of tools for monitoring, management and optimization.
- For Windows Administrators:
- DNS, DHCP, AD, SQL, Veeam, VCenter.
- O365
- Email, OneDrive, SharePoint.
- Endpoint Management and deployment (Ivanti and/or SCCM)
- Package management
- Dell iDRAC
- Netapp
- Experience with scripting, eg. PowerShell.
- Knowledge and experience with computer datacenter logistics and operations.
- Ability to occasionally lift 30 lbs.
